Key Features

Calcium Stearate HP Granular is produced from a high quality, tallow derived fatty acid for polymer applications requiring a free flowing and low dusting processing aid with excellent handling and feeding characteristics.

Product Performance
  • The basic nature of HyDense Calcium Stearate makes it an effective acid scavenger for polyolefin film extrusion and molding applications.
  • Moderate ash content and good dispersibility make the product suitable for almost any polymer application, from high throughput PVC pipe and profile extrusions to polyolefin film extrusion and various molding processes.
  • High apparent density and relatively large average particle size helps minimize dust exposure and housekeeping problems in the workplace.
  • The free-flowing nature prevents problems with bridging and caking while facilitating use in virtually any type of bulk handling or conveying and automated weighing and metering systems.
